Input Channels
The 411UDAC has four channel inputs. Channel/input field wiring is supervised for opens (trouble), shorts (alarm)
and ground faults (zero ohms impedance between panel and earth ground) by the 411UDAC. All conditions are visu-
ally and audibly annunciated and, if programmed, communicated to a Central Station.
Each channel is a Style B (Class B) Initiating Device Circuit with the exception of channel/input 3 which can be con-
figured for Style B or Style D (Class A). All inputs can be connected to normally-open contact type devices. In addi-
tion, inputs 1 and 3 can be connected to conventional 2-wire smoke detectors. Refer to Figure 2-6, "Wiring Initiating
Device Circuits," on page 24 for information on wiring Style B and Style D circuits.
The channel/inputs may be programmed as shown below:
• 2-wire smoke detector (inputs 1 & 3 only)
• Pull station
• Normally-open contact device
• Host panel trouble
• Supervisory
• Supervisory autoresettable
A maximum of five waterflow devices may be used on any circuit programmed as a waterflow zone per NFPA 72.
It is allowable to mix an assortment of device types (i.e. smoke detectors, heat detectors, pull stations, etc.) on any
zone. This is not recommended, however, since specific and detailed reports will not be possible (particularly critical
when using Contact ID format). For example, the report of general fire alarm versus pull station fire alarm or smoke
detector fire alarm could not be distinguished.
